He was being sarcastic. I didn't see any emoticons or other indications of sarcasm. Also a lot of people are still only familiar with the original MJ which DID require a computer. The MJ+ has only been around for two years now.
As for the other fellow who inquired as to renewal costs for a Canadian number, with MJ currently it's $10 extra every year to renew a Canadian number. Otherwise it goes back into the pool and you get a random American number for free. Total renewal for a year of MJ+ service is about $40 per year now. Still cheap even compared to the alternatives I listed previously.
